BREWERY ARTWALK





I spent a wonderful long day at the Brewery Artist's Colony with my good friend Tim who was here from Texas! I had heard vaguely about it-but wow-it was so intense! They have taken the old Pabst Beer Brewery and converted it into work spaces for all types of artists There are hundreds of working artists living there and alot of the studios are amazing-everywhere we looked there was incredible art-and living spaces-It was so inspiring. SOME AMAZING ARTISTS THAT LIVE AND WORK AT THE BREWERY!
I've listed their links at the right as they are definitely worth a look! Check it out=please!

Mike Pedersen-trippy beautiful sepia Photographs

Psycho Girl Friend-WOW-Burning Man dresses-and incredible outfits made of barbies and what all

Dave Lefner-Reduction Linocut Printmaking-go see this

MIke Tracy-like the first dude we saw and the coolest illustrations

Sophie dia Pegrum-uses beautiful calligraphic marks in her circular pieces

Winifred Johnson Brewer-ok hands down the artist that floated my boat-beautiful spare collages ( google her)

Airom Bleicher-Lovely colors and animals

Leigh Salgado-Paper cut to reveal patterns-mounted away from the wall so the shadows cast are part of the artwork! Great(Google her too)
